Reject path traversal in mount destinations during jail staging
Mount destinations were joined as newroot+"/"+dst and walked with mkdirat/openat without rejecting "."/".." components or following symlinks safely. An attacker who can influence mount dst (CLI, config, or prefix_dst_env) could create directories, symlinks, or mounts outside the intended staging root on the host before pivot_root. Add isSafeContainmentPath(), validate destinations in both legacy and new mount APIs, use O_NOFOLLOW while walking parents, and include a standalone regression test.
